What You'll Do:

  • Write modular, scalable, testable JavaScript, HTML and CSS for TweetDeck
  • Ongoing development of TweetDeck, our most powerful tool for real-time tracking, organisation and engagement used by industry professionals worldwide
  • You will join the team in London designing, building and shipping beautifully crafted features to the delight of our users
  • You will be creating and maintaining the TweetDeck UI and building out new features that integrate with the Twitter scala-based backend architecture
  • You'll be an exponent of development methodologies and apply them enthusiastically
  • Look for ways to make TweetDeck better
  • Working closely with the backend team and other engineering groups to deliver well integrated solutions

Who Are You:

  • We want someone who writes well designed, thoroughly tested and scalable web front ends, that can easily consume the firehose of information that TweetDeck provide
  • You have a strong knowledge of design patterns, test driven development and consumption of web services
  • Experience developing modular user interfaces, and familiarity with modern CSS frameworks, tools and workflow

Requirements:

  • Thorough understanding of JavaScript
  • Deep experience with cross browser quirks and compatibility issues
  • An eagle-eye for detail and passion for perfection
  • Solid understanding of the full web technology stack (e.g. HTTP, cookies, headers, asset loading / caching)
  • Disciplined approach to testing and quality assurance
  • Understanding of CS concepts such as: common data structures and algorithms, profiling/optimisation
  • Full-stack experience

Desired:

  • GitHub profile or link to open source work
  • Have developed full-featured web-apps using a JavaScript MVC frameworks such as Backbone, Knockout or Ember
  • Knowledge of Flight.js
  • Scala experience
  • Great written communication and documentation abilities
  • Data-informed product development: analytics, A/B testing, etc.
